Description:

  • Interprets and reviews medication orders for correct drug, dosage, route, frequency, allergies, therapeutic duplication, interactions, contraindications, and potential adverse events for all ages served.
  • Ensure drugs are available to patients at the time they are needed to avoid delays in therapy and promote positive patient outcome.
  • Provides comprehensive decentralized or pharmacy clinical services including, but not limited to, anticoagulation management/monitoring, pharmacokinetic dosing, renal dosing, and nutritional support services.
  • Works with inter-professional patient care teams to help patients with transitions to care, including but not limited to helping prepare patients for discharge.

Requirements:

  • Graduate of accredited College of Pharmacy.
  • Kentucky Board of Pharmacy license in good standing as applicable to practice site.
  • 1-3 years related work experience or completion of ASHP accredited pharmacy residency program preferred.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ification is required. If not already certified, must obtain BLS within 30 days of their hire date.
